Those who are nama bhajana kari they have to follow these eight things. First thing is they should develop unflinching faith, strong faith in the words of sadhu-sastra-guru. Second he should develop greed for the association of a nama tattva vit sadhu, a sadhu which knows nama tattva he should always remain in such association. Third thing, he should be greedy to hear the Krsna Katha, Hari Katha that is coming out from the lotus lips of such a sadhu. What he hears then by the order of that sadhu guru he speaks, he does kirtana. That is sravana kirtana process. The fourth consideration is if you follow then all your anarthas will be completely destroyed, anartha nivrtti. Then sadhaka will come to the platform of nistha. Nistha means no oscillation of the mind because there are no anarthas, no unwanted things are there, no other desire is there.
This is the only thing, how to render loving service unto Krishna and give Him pleasure. it is only for His pleasure then your mind will be fixed in the holy name fixed at the lotus feet of Krishna. That is man mana bhava. That is nistha, aikantika nistha. This is the fifth thing. Then sixth thing is your mellow will be revealed to you, dasya, sakya, vatsalya, madhurya and based on that mellow on that platform you will engage constantly in bhajan,
hare krsna hare krsna krsna krsna hare hare
hare rama hare rama rama rama hare hare
This is called sarasika ruci. This is ruci based on that mellow. Then the seventh things is, it will be very painful for you to give up chanting the holy name even for a moment. You will feel pain, this is asakti, Strong attachment to the holy name. then you will develop bhava. Bhava comes prior to the rising of pure prema, bhava bhakti. And last is prema. When bhava matures then prema arises. That is called sthaya-rati. This are the eight things. This is the instruction of Bhaktisiddhanta Saraswati Goswami Prabhupada Maharaja.

Srila Prabhupada Srimad-Bhagavatam 1.7.44 — Vrndavana, October 4, 1976:
Our determination should be to serve the previous guru and acarya. Evam parampara-praptam [Bg. 4.2]. That is our determination. … Not directly Krsna.
Because to serve Vaisnava is more than serving Krsna directly. Mad-bhakta-pujabhyadhika [SB 11.19.21]. Krsna likes that.
He doesn’t accept anyone’s service directly. That is a gross mistake. You have to serve the servant of Krsna, tad bhrtya dasa-dasa-dasanudasah [Cc. Madhya 13.80]. That is the way. Not directly.
Srila Prabhupada; SB 1.2.16 Purport:
By serving the servant of God, one can please God more than by directly serving the Lord. The Lord is more pleased when He sees that His servants are properly respected because such servants risk everything for the service of the Lord and are so are very dear to the Lord.
The Lord declares in the Bhagavad-gétä (18.69) that no one is dearer to Him than one who risks everything to preach His glory. By serving the servants of the Lord, one gradually gets the quality of such servants, and thus one becomes qualified to hear the glories of God.
The eagerness to hear about God is the first qualification of a devotee eligible for entering the kingdom of God.

—Srila Prabhupada;
Room Conversation, Fiji, 2 May 1976.
Guru-kripa Das: What if sometimes a disciple goes to preach, but he’s not preaching in the same spirit as his spiritual master?
Srila Prabhupada: Therefore he is not to preach. Chaitanya Mahaprabhu says, janma särthaka kari’ kara para-upakära: “Go and do good to others. But first of all do good to yourself” [Cc. ädi 9.41]. First of all you become a real preacher. Then go to preach. Chaitanya Mahaprabhu never sent neophytes to preach.
For neophytes, preaching is not their business. Neophytes should stick to the worship of the deity in the temple. And those who have understood the philosophy, and applied the philosophy in their life, they should go for preaching. Otherwise one will preach wrongly … and it will stop. … Mahaprabhu does not say that, “You remain a rascal and go to preach.” No. janma särthaka kari — “Your first business is that you make your life perfect. Then go to preach. Perfect means you learn how to obey My orders, ämära äjïäya.” That is perfection.
If you are actually, perfectly carrying out the orders of Chaitanya Mahaprabhu, then you are preaching. Otherwise you will do wrongly and mislead. Don’t do that! andhä yathändhair upanéyamänäù — If you remain blind, don’t try to lead other blind men [Bhäg. 7.5.31]. That is misleading. First of all open your eyes. Everything is there. Nobody should do anything whimsically. If you do whimsically, concocting, it will be a failure. It will not be effective.
Guru-kripa Das: Even though one may get many followers, that is not…
Srila Prabhupada: Many? Many followers… The philosophy that you present must be followed by everyone. That is wanted. You have got, say, ten thousand followers. That does not mean success. Everyone has got some followers. But what kind of followers do they have?… There are many Christians. If there is a Christian fair many millions will come. But what is their quality? Their quality is all meat-eaters. But Christian means he should not kill. Where is the Christian?
So we have to test by the quality of the followers. Not the number of followers, but the quality of the followers. My Guru Maharaja used to say, “If I can get at least one quality disciple, then all of my labor will be a success.” He was saying like that, quality, not quantity. If one is impressed by quantity then he is a goru [cow].
…From the very beginning my strictures are there: “You have to follow this.” Quality. If I had said, “No, you can do like Vivekananda [says]. You can do whatever you like.” then I think the quantity would have been very, very big. But I don’t say that. I make him promise before the fire, before the deity, before guru.
One moon is taken into account. Who takes account of the millions of stars? ekaç candras tamo hanti na ca tärä sahasraçaù [from Chanakya Pandit’s Néti Çästra]. Quality. So we should be quality devotee, not quantity devotee.
